Introduction to drivers / operatives development for WHC

For those new to the logistics or warehousing environment, we offer induction level manual handling training, first aid courses and safe working awareness courses. We offer fork lift truck training for most types of truck, both National Plant and RTITB accredited or in-house.

Licences and Support Staff

For forklift truck drivers, or those new to forklift truck driving, we can guide you through the end to end process of gaining your new licence, in all types of vehicle, either on your site or ours. We offer:

  • 5 day accredited course for novice drivers
  • 3 day accredited course for experienced drivers without certification
  • 1 day accredited course for qualified drivers (within 5 years of initial training)

National Vocational Qualifications (NVQ)

NVQs are a national vocational qualification that allows drivers and operatives to demonstrate a sufficient level of competence in conducting their role. Ensuring best practice our NVQs have been specifically developed to meet the demands of the logistics industry. System Training offers the NVQ in Warehousing and Storage at level 2.
